EOW: IPS officer got Rs 2.6 crore in account from husband facing probe
Δημοσιευμένα
IPS officer Rashmi Karandikar is under scrutiny after receiving ₹2.64 crore from her husband, Puroshattam Chavan, who is being investigated for cheating and money laundering. The EOW discovered Karandikar invested the funds in intraday trading, incurring losses, and has requested clarification from the DGP regarding asset disclosure.
